The situation seems well and truly blocked between Jonathan Clauss and his club, OGC Nice. Victim of a knee problem on October 26 against Rennes, the person concerned has not played since then in the colors of the Gym. This while no injury was noted by the Riviera staff according to their coach Franck Haise.
Absent this week against LOSC and PSG, the French international is causing trouble in the ranks of the Aiglons where the question of his future now clearly arises. This Sunday on Ligue 1+, the club’s sports director, Florian Maurice, did not avoid the subject.

“ We are looking for solutionssays the former scorer. Obviously, it’s a delicate situation, but it’s as delicate for Jonathan as it is for us. We are in discussions with his agents to try to find solutions. We also made an extension offer with our current means. »
An end of contract in question
End of lease next JuneJonathan Clauss was retained by the OGCN this summer while Bayer Leverkusen made eyes at him. An episode possibly badly experienced by the 33-year-old player, who has already played in Germany in his career. Especially since an automatic extension is provided for in his contract if he accumulates at least 18 starts this season (he already has 11).
“ The idea is that he can come back, because he is a boy we need, at least until the end of the season, since he is under contract, until the end of the season minimumcontinues Florian Maurice. The idea is to find an agreement between us so that he can score goals with us again. »
